PRO-ABORTION ARGUMENT:
"The circumstances of many women leave them no choice but to have an abortion."



PRO-LIFE ANSWER:
Saying they have no choice is not being prochoice, but proabortion.

One of the greatest ironies of the prochoice movement is that it has left many women feeling they have no choice but abortion. This is because abortion is constantly portrayed as the preferred choice. Having been taught that abortion is the easiest way out of a difficulty, fathers, mothers, boyfriends, husbands, teachers, school counselors, doctors, nurses, media, and peers often pressure the pregnant woman into making a choice that is more theirs than hers. One young woman reflects back on her own pregnancy:

There were plans racing through my mind of where we would live, what we'd name it, what it would look like.....But, on his father's advice of "it'll ruin your life," (my boyfriend) opted for an abortion. I was in shock, so I went along with him when he said that there was no way I could have it alone and that I'd be kicked out of the family.

Reality set in, and the choice was not mine. That's the heartache--the choice was not mine.---it was his, my family's, society's. It was his choice because he would have been the only financial support. It was my family's because of the rejection of me and the unborn. And it was society's because of the poverty cycle I would enter as a teenage mother.

Studies confirm that many women feel pressured into abortions:

Altogether, fully 64% of the aborted women surveyed described themselves as "forced into abortion because of their particular circumstances at that time."....Abortion was simply the most obvious and fastest way to escape from their dilemmas. Over 84% state that they would have kept their babies "under better circumstances."
